Regency Period Painted Sideboard George Seddon Sons
By George Seddon
Located in Altrincham, GB
Regency Period Painted Sideboard - attributed to George Seddon & Sons, figured mahogany top surmounted with original gilt brass gallery adorned with cast acorns English circa 1795 - 1805 The highly figured mahogany top is surmounted with the original gilt brass gallery adorned to the upright columns are crisply cast acorns. The top section's decorated edge has an inverted centre section above a single long drawer, flanked by two short deep drawers. The right hand drawer is fitted with wooden divisions and the left hand drawer is lead lined with all the locks having been replaced and the original wooden knobs having been removed at some point to accommodate the existing gilt brass ring-pulled handles. The 'Rare' is the original paintwork that decorates the front of the sideboard to simulate 18th century Sheraton...

George Jack for Morris Co. an Arts Crafts Inlaid Mahogany Sideboard
By George Jack, William Morris (English)
Located in London, GB
George Washington Jack (1855-1931) for Morris & Co. A rare and exceptional Arts & Crafts exhibition quality mahogany sideboard, the upper superstructure a three-quarter turned gallery with chevron and string inlays with a lower and upper open shelf surmounted by finely turned finials. The shaped top with dental moulded details below and a central bowed drawer flanked by inlaid devices and two side drawers with quartet's to each corner and conforming inlays, the whole on tapering square legs joined by semi-circular shaped stretcher's, typical of George Jack's work. The legs are identical to his famous Saville...
